Product Description

by Heidi Edwards Dunn (Author), Cheryl Sprague (Designed by)

Conquering Color and Fabric teaches quilters what you need to know to use color, value and fabric characteristics to your advantage so you can confidently choose fabrics for your quilts, and really love the final results.

In Conquering Color and Fabric, Heidi Edwards Dunn helps quilters who are overwhelmed by choosing fabrics and quilters who are comfortable choosing yet want to expore further to:

  • Learn the language of color and fabric and understand the relationships between colors.
  • Explore value and fabric characteristics and how they affect fabric choices for your quilts.
  • Practice using The Dynamic Quilting Color & Fabric Plan(TM) to help you choose fabrics.
  • Review real life quilts created by Heidi Edwards Dunn to see how the principles in the book can be utilized.
  • Understand how to shop from your stash and navigate a productive fabric shopping trip.

At some point along your quilt journey, you have probably said that you needed to know more about color. Maybe you enjoy choosing fabrics, and just want to love your finished quilts more. Or maybe, choosing fabrics, although wonderful, is agony and walking into a quilt shop is overwhelming. Where do you start? How do you break down the process of choosing fabrics so you know what to look for? How do you learn to make better fabric choices?

Learning some of the "rules" of color and value, how to use a color wheel, and the characteristics of fabrics can give you more tools with which to identify great fabrics for your next quilt. Since color theory is science, learning some very basic principles can help you to make better fabric choices. Practicing with value and identifying fabric characteristics can help. Inspiration and your likes and dislikes add some mystery and challenge to the process - a process that you can conquer with practice.

Take a great leap with the author by your side towards conquering color & fabric so you can more confidently choose quilt fabrics and love your finished quilts even more.
